PESHAWAR: NWFP Senior Minister Hayat Mohammad Khan Sherpao was today [Feb 9] laid to rest amidst wails and cries by thousands of persons at his ancestral graveyard. … Federal and provincial Ministers, PPP leaders and workers, students, friends and admirers sobbed as Mr Sherpao’s coffin was lifted from his residence for Namaz-i-Janaza. The people burst into cries when the coffin wrapped in PPP flag was lowered into the grave. Some people fainted. Despite all arra­n­gements the gathering was unmanageable and the Janaza prayers had to be held twice. President Fazal Elahi Chaudhry, army chief Gen Tikka Khan [and other officials and dignitaries] participated in the Janaza prayers. Earlier, in the morning a caravan of cars, buses, wagons and other vehicles proceeded from Peshawar to Charsadda from where it had to go to Sherpao.

[Our staff reporter adds,] Mr. Abdul Wali Khan, the NAP chief and Leader of the Opposition in the National Assembly; Mr. Arbab Sikandar Khan, former Governor of the NWFP; and several other NAP leaders were detained in various parts of the country. … Over 40 persons were arrested in the NWFP as a sequel to the assassination of [Mr. Sherpao].
